Output 63d9834142159492fbab339dcbba2f3bec276f05f93d02b3b7b8383c28673c4e:5

value
839765
script pubkey
OP_0 OP_PUSHBYTES_20 6b5ab79d99d53defc812ca6bc405f96baefbf223
address
bc1qdddt08ve6577ljqjef4ugp0edwh0hu3rdq7rah
transaction
63d9834142159492fbab339dcbba2f3bec276f05f93d02b3b7b8383c28673c4e
spent
true